What happens when the unconditional love of dogs becomes the reason to keep living? In this powerful episode of Top Dog Podcast, we sit down with Zach Skow, founder of Marley’s Mutts, to talk about recovery, redemption, and the life-changing impact of the human-animal bond. After being given just 90 days to live due to end-stage liver failure, Zach found hope through his dogs — a turning point that ultimately led him to create Marley’s Mutts and groundbreaking prison rehabilitation programs that have transformed thousands of lives.
